Defined in 3 files as a function:
Referenced in 83 files:
- contrib/llvm-project/llvm/lib/Analysis/DemandedBits.cpp, line 82
- contrib/llvm-project/llvm/lib/Analysis/EHPersonalities.cpp, line 105
- contrib/llvm-project/llvm/lib/Analysis/InstructionSimplify.cpp
- contrib/llvm-project/llvm/lib/Analysis/LoopInfo.cpp, line 90
- contrib/llvm-project/llvm/lib/CodeGen/Analysis.cpp
- contrib/llvm-project/llvm/lib/CodeGen/AsmPrinter/AsmPrinter.cpp, line 3127
- contrib/llvm-project/llvm/lib/CodeGen/BBSectionsPrepare.cpp
- contrib/llvm-project/llvm/lib/CodeGen/BranchFolding.cpp
- contrib/llvm-project/llvm/lib/CodeGen/CodeGenPrepare.cpp
- contrib/llvm-project/llvm/lib/CodeGen/GlobalMerge.cpp, line 588
- contrib/llvm-project/llvm/lib/CodeGen/LiveIntervals.cpp, line 324
- contrib/llvm-project/llvm/lib/CodeGen/LiveVariables.cpp, line 604
- contrib/llvm-project/llvm/lib/CodeGen/MIRPrinter.cpp, line 631
- contrib/llvm-project/llvm/lib/CodeGen/MachineBasicBlock.cpp
- contrib/llvm-project/llvm/lib/CodeGen/MachineBlockPlacement.cpp
- contrib/llvm-project/llvm/lib/CodeGen/MachineFunction.cpp
- contrib/llvm-project/llvm/lib/CodeGen/MachineLICM.cpp
- contrib/llvm-project/llvm/lib/CodeGen/MachineSink.cpp, line 733
- contrib/llvm-project/llvm/lib/CodeGen/MachineVerifier.cpp
- contrib/llvm-project/llvm/lib/CodeGen/PHIElimination.cpp, line 596
- contrib/llvm-project/llvm/lib/CodeGen/PHIEliminationUtils.cpp, line 34
- contrib/llvm-project/llvm/lib/CodeGen/RDFGraph.cpp
- contrib/llvm-project/llvm/lib/CodeGen/RegisterCoalescer.cpp, line 1069
- cont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/FastISel.cpp, line 234
- cont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/FunctionLoweringInfo.cpp
- cont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/SelectionDAGBuilder.cpp, line 2901
- cont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/SelectionDAGISel.cpp
- contrib/llvm-project/llvm/lib/CodeGen/ShrinkWrap.cpp, line 497
- contrib/llvm-project/llvm/lib/CodeGen/SplitKit.cpp, line 86
- contrib/llvm-project/llvm/lib/CodeGen/WasmEHPrepare.cpp
- contrib/llvm-project/llvm/lib/CodeGen/WinEHPrepare.cpp
- contrib/llvm-project/llvm/lib/FuzzMutate/IRMutator.cpp, line 157
- contrib/llvm-project/llvm/lib/FuzzMutate/Operations.cpp, line 146
- contrib/llvm-project/llvm/lib/IR/BasicBlock.cpp
- contrib/llvm-project/llvm/lib/IR/Verifier.cpp
- contrib/llvm-project/llvm/lib/Target/ARM/ARMISelLowering.cpp
- contrib/llvm-project/llvm/lib/Target/Hexagon/BitTracker.cpp, line 965
- cont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onConstPropagation.cpp
- cont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onEarlyIfConv.cpp, line 365
- cont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onInstrInfo.cpp, line 1725
- contrib/llvm-project/llvm/lib/Target/Mips/MipsAsmPrinter.cpp, line 491
- contrib/llvm-project/llvm/lib/Target/Mips/MipsDelaySlotFiller.cpp, line 881
- contrib/llvm-project/llvm/lib/Target/PowerPC/PPCBranchCoalescing.cpp, line 270
- contrib/llvm-project/llvm/lib/Target/WebAssembly/WebAssemblyCFGSort.cpp
- contrib/llvm-project/llvm/lib/Target/WebAssembly/WebAssemblyCFGStackify.cpp
- contrib/llvm-project/llvm/lib/Target/WebAssembly/WebAssemblyExceptionInfo.cpp, line 52
- contrib/llvm-project/llvm/lib/Target/WebAssembly/WebAssemblyLateEHPrepare.cpp
- contrib/llvm-project/llvm/lib/Target/X86/X86FrameLowering.cpp
- contrib/llvm-project/llvm/lib/Target/X86/X86ISelLowering.cpp
- contrib/llvm-project/llvm/lib/Target/X86/X86IndirectBranchTracking.cpp
- contrib/llvm-project/llvm/lib/Target/X86/X86InstrInfo.cpp, line 2966
- contrib/llvm-project/llvm/lib/Target/X86/X86SpeculativeLoadHardening.cpp
- contrib/llvm-project/llvm/lib/Target/X86/X86WinEHState.cpp
- contrib/llvm-project/llvm/lib/Transforms/Coroutines/CoroFrame.cpp, line 1017
- contrib/llvm-project/llvm/lib/Transforms/IPO/HotColdSplitting.cpp
- contrib/llvm-project/llvm/lib/Transforms/InstCombine/InstCombinePHI.cpp
- contrib/llvm-project/llvm/lib/Transforms/InstCombine/InstructionCombining.cpp, line 3340
- contrib/llvm-project/llvm/lib/Transforms/Instrumentation/PGOInstrumentation.cpp, line 831
- contrib/llvm-project/llvm/lib/Transforms/ObjCARC/ObjCARCContract.cpp, line 326
- contrib/llvm-project/llvm/lib/Transforms/ObjCARC/ObjCARCOpts.cpp, line 772
- contrib/llvm-project/llvm/lib/Transforms/Scalar/ADCE.cpp, line 328
- contrib/llvm-project/llvm/lib/Transforms/Scalar/CallSiteSplitting.cpp, line 204
- contrib/llvm-project/llvm/lib/Transforms/Scalar/ConstantHoisting.cpp
- contrib/llvm-project/llvm/lib/Transforms/Scalar/GVN.cpp
- contrib/llvm-project/llvm/lib/Transforms/Scalar/GVNHoist.cpp, line 352
- contrib/llvm-project/llvm/lib/Transforms/Scalar/GVNSink.cpp, line 586
- contrib/llvm-project/llvm/lib/Transforms/Scalar/IndVarSimplify.cpp, line 2265
- contrib/llvm-project/llvm/lib/Transforms/Scalar/JumpThreading.cpp
- contrib/llvm-project/llvm/lib/Transforms/Scalar/LICM.cpp
- contrib/llvm-project/llvm/lib/Transforms/Scalar/LoopStrengthReduce.cpp
- contrib/llvm-project/llvm/lib/Transforms/Scalar/Reassociate.cpp, line 887
- contrib/llvm-project/llvm/lib/Transforms/Scalar/Sink.cpp, line 75
- contrib/llvm-project/llvm/lib/Transforms/Utils/BasicBlockUtils.cpp, line 547
- contrib/llvm-project/llvm/lib/Transforms/Utils/BreakCriticalEdges.cpp
- contrib/llvm-project/llvm/lib/Transforms/Utils/CodeExtractor.cpp, line 224
- contrib/llvm-project/llvm/lib/Transforms/Utils/Debugify.cpp
- contrib/llvm-project/llvm/lib/Transforms/Utils/DemoteRegToStack.cpp
- contrib/llvm-project/llvm/lib/Transforms/Utils/InlineFunction.cpp
- contrib/llvm-project/llvm/lib/Transforms/Utils/Local.cpp
- contrib/llvm-project/llvm/lib/Transforms/Utils/LoopSimplify.cpp
- contrib/llvm-project/llvm/lib/Transforms/Utils/ScalarEvolutionExpander.cpp, line 107
- contrib/llvm-project/llvm/lib/Transforms/Utils/SimplifyCFG.cpp, line 1494
- contrib/llvm-project/llvm/tools/bugpoint/CrashDebugger.cpp